Skip to content

Commit

Permalink
fix ci
Browse files Browse the repository at this point in the history
  • Loading branch information
Xinyi-ECNU committed Sep 24, 2024
1 parent 749a93f commit 751e6c8
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 6 deletions.
12 changes: 6 additions & 6 deletions llumnix/backends/vllm/scheduler.py
Original file line number Diff line number Diff line change
Expand Up @@ -207,16 +207,16 @@ def schedule(self) -> Tuple[List[SequenceGroupMetadata], SchedulerOutputs]:
return seq_group_metadata_list, scheduler_outputs

def _schedule_running(self, running_queue: deque, *args, **kwargs):
filtered_running_queue = []
remove_running = []
for seq_group in list(running_queue):
filtered_running_queue = deque()
remove_running = deque()
for seq_group in running_queue:
if seq_group.output_len >= seq_group.expected_steps:
remove_running.append(seq_group)
remove_running.extend([seq_group])
else:
filtered_running_queue.append(seq_group)
filtered_running_queue.extend([seq_group])
remaining_running, running_scheduled = super()._schedule_running(filtered_running_queue, *args, **kwargs)
for seq_group in remove_running:
remaining_running.append(seq_group)
remaining_running.extend([seq_group])
return remaining_running, running_scheduled

def add_seq_group(self, *args, **kwargs):
Expand Down
1 change: 1 addition & 0 deletions llumnix/llumlet/llumlet.py
Original file line number Diff line number Diff line change
Expand Up @@ -120,6 +120,7 @@ def migrate_out(self, dst_instance_name: str, num_requests: int) -> List[str]:
migrate_out_request.stage_timestamps.append(time.time())
self.backend_engine.remove_migrating_out_request_last_stage(migrate_out_request)
else:
migrate_out_request.reset_migration_args()
ray.get(migrate_in_ray_actor.execute_migration_method.remote("free_dst_pre_alloc_cache", migrate_out_request.request_id))
continue_migrate = False
t1 = time.time()
Expand Down

0 comments on commit 751e6c8

Please sign in to comment.